To understand the magnitude of AS33514, one must first understand the role of an Autonomous System (AS). The internet is comprised of thousands of distinct networks—ranging from small ISPs to massive tech giants—that exchange data. An Autonomous System is a collection of connected Internet Protocol (IP) routing prefixes under the control of one or more network operators that presents a common, clearly defined routing policy to the internet. An Autonomous System Number (ASN) is a unique identifier allocated to each AS for use in BGP routing.

SAE AS33514 (formerly Military Standard ) establishes the standard dimensions and design requirements for flareless tube connection fitting ends and gasket seals.
